Navios Maritime Holdings Inc. Sponsored ADR Representing 1/100th Perpetual Preferred Series G (Marshall Islands) Market Overview and Competitive Landscape

Navios Maritime Holdings is an international seaborne shipping and logistics company engaged in the transportation and transshipment of dry bulk commodities. The company operates a diversified fleet of modern vessels and offers a range of services to its customers, including contract of affreightment, voyage chartering, and cargo brokerage.


The company's market overview is characterized by strong demand for dry bulk commodities, driven by global economic growth and increasing infrastructure development. The industry is also experiencing a supply-demand imbalance, with a shortage of available vessels leading to higher charter rates. Navios Maritime Holdings is well-positioned to benefit from these favorable market conditions, given its modern fleet and strong customer relationships.


The competitive landscape in the dry bulk shipping industry is fragmented, with a large number of small and medium-sized operators. However, there are a few major players that control a significant portion of the market share. Navios Maritime Holdings is one of the largest dry bulk shipping companies in the world, with a fleet of over 100 vessels. The company's main competitors include companies such as Eagle Bulk Shipping, Golden Ocean Group, and Scorpio Bulkers.

Risk Assessment

Investing in Navios Maritime Holdings Inc. Sponsored ADR Representing 1/100th Perpetual Preferred Series G (Marshall Islands) comes with certain risks that potential investors should be aware of.


One of the primary risks associated with this investment is the company's exposure to the shipping industry, which is known for its cyclical nature and susceptibility to various economic factors. Economic downturns, changes in trade patterns, and fluctuations in commodity prices can significantly impact the demand for shipping services and, consequently, the company's financial performance.


Additionally, the company's operations are heavily reliant on a limited number of customers, making it vulnerable to the loss of any of these key clients. Furthermore, the company faces competition from numerous other shipping companies, both established and emerging, which can intensify price competition and put pressure on its margins.


Furthermore, the company's financial leverage, as indicated by its debt-to-equity ratio, poses a risk to its financial stability. A high debt burden can limit the company's flexibility in making strategic decisions and increase its susceptibility to interest rate fluctuations. Moreover, the company's dividend payments on its preferred shares are not guaranteed and may be affected by its financial performance and the discretion of its board of directors.


In summary, investing in Navios Maritime Holdings Inc. Sponsored ADR Representing 1/100th Perpetual Preferred Series G (Marshall Islands) involves risks related to the shipping industry's cyclicality, customer concentration, competition, financial leverage, and dividend uncertainty.
